Hi all, I’ve just taken delivery of my wife’s Chrissy present, a used Batribike Trike 20, its previous owner claims it had new cells during his ownership....
As one does with all new acquisitions I set about giving it a good clean - and in the process removing its battery to clean it.
Examining the battery it was evident that the screwed case cover was/is sealed on each side with an authentic looking silver ‘Batribike’ anti-tamper seal, all well and good - but on one side where the fuse should be - a rubber plug is fitted removal of which shows an empty hole where a fuse once existed. The battery slides into a slotted carrier fixed centrally above the non-existant rear wheel position, in fact the same position and battery type as my BB Quartz bike (which DOES have a 35a fuse at the said location.
Quite obviously to fit such fuse (IF A SUITABLE HOLDER COULD BE OBTAINED) the Anti-tamper seals would need to be broken, not that it would be important as the age of the trike is 2013 or thereabout.
From looking inside my Quartz battery I can see that there is very little room to fit anything but the correct part which may be difficult to obtain as the Trikes are no longer made so any spare part could be a potential problem.
